Synopsis

Rogue by Mark Walden
The leaders of the world's villainous forces are being picked off one by one in a series of mysterious attacks and Dr Nero is forced to take temporary control of G.L.O.V.E. when Diabolus Darkdoom is seriously injured. He then discovers that Otto, who has now been missing for several months since Dreadnought, is leading the attacks. Under pressure from the remaining members of the ruling council, Nero is left with no choice but to issue a capture or kill order for Otto. Wing learns of the order and persuades Raven to allow him to join her on her mission to retrieve Otto. Other members of the ruling council, suspicious of Nero's relationship with the boy, have initiated their own missions to eliminate Otto. Wing and Raven find themselves in a deadly race against time to track Otto down before the other G.L.O.V.E. assassins get to him. Their pursuit takes them to a secret facility hidden deep within the Amazon rainforest, where they face a mysterious operative even deadlier than Raven. Meanwhile back at H.I.V.E., the school's own automated defence systems turn against the pupils and staff. And there is no one there to stop it.

About The Author


Mark Walden

Mark Walden’s first book, H.I.V.E., was selected as a winner in Richard and Judy’s ‘Best Kids’ Books Ever’. Paramount has optioned the film rights, and it was chosen as one of ten titles for Booktrust’s Booked Up scheme, which gives every secondary school student a free book. Mark has followed this success with two further titles in the extraordinarily brilliant H.I.V.E. series and was selected as a WBD author for 2009. He is happily married (as is his wife, he hopes) and is the proud father of Megan.

H.I.V.E: Rogue, published by Bloomsbury in May 2010, is the fifth book in the series. H.I.V.E: Zero Hour published in September 2010, is the sixth and H.I.V.E: After Shock is the seventh in the series.

Earthfall, published by Bloomsbury in June 2012, is a 3-D mega-budget action adventure in book form.
